Grammy-Award winning flutist Molly. Alicia Barth is the Associate Professor of Flute at the University of Oregon. A contemporary music specialist, Molly. Was a founding member of the new music sextet eighth blackbird, and is a co-founder of Duo Damiana and of the Beta Collide New Music Project. Visit mollybarth.com. What is a training orchestra? A training orchestra like Orchestra Next is where students and pre-professional musicians sit next to professionals. It’s a mentorship model. Putting students with mentors. Rchestra Next puts eager and aspiring orchestral musicians alongside some of the leading professionals in the Pacific Northwest to foster the fresh face of orchestral music we’ve all been waiting for. Ounded by Brian McWhorter and Sarah Viens, Orchestra Next addresses two concerns: 1. the Eugene Ballet deserves live music for their productions and 2. and there needs to be more professional-level music opportunities to train our students and aspiring professionals.

Were Western Europe’s first highbrow poets to sing in the vernacular. French, Portuguese, German, etc.) as opposed to in Latin. Before that time, sophisticated poetry written by educated people was written in a classical language. The first such poet was himself a nobleman of very high rank, William IX of Aquitaine.
